N-Ball
N-Ball is a Windows action-puzzle experience released in 2006 that casts players into a kinetic world where a lone steel sphere must find its path through a corridor of rooms and ramps. The core premise rests on your ability to induce motion by applying directional input, letting gravity and momentum carry the ball along cracked floors, glass lifts, and magnetic plates. Precision control is paramount, as each level hinges on routes that reward efficiency, timing, and a steady hand.
The objective is to collect energy beads scattered through a puzzle labyrinth while closing gates, activating elevators, and avoiding pitfalls. Each level presents a constellation of challenges: tilt-aware platforms that shift orientation when touched, magnets that tug the ball toward or away from you, and gravity wells that alter the terrain beneath the spinning sphere. Objects react to your momentum with predictable physics, and successful runs emerge from chaining moves in a single fluid motion rather than stopping to recalibrate.
Visually, N-Ball presents a stylized, low-polygon playground bathed in a neon-lit palette. Levels are built from modular chunks that glide between chrome tones and glass reflections, with a subtle bloom that enhances the sense of speed without obscuring detail. Textures favor crisp edges and geometric clarity, while lighting is carefully designed to cue unknown passages and secret routes. The environments maintain a unified, tech-noir mood that reinforces the feel of a manufactured, indoor world built for problem solving.
Audio in N-Ball complements the visuals with a taut electronic score and spatial effects that track the ball’s position in three-dimensional space. Gentle percussion marks movement across long corridors, while synthesized tones announce switches, doors, and hazards. The sound design emphasizes tactile feedback: the hollow thud of a roll, the sting of a misstep, and the satisfying click of a completed circuit. Together with the visuals, the audio creates an immersive rhythm that guides timing and momentum.
N-Ball supports short sessions or extended campaigns, with a gradual difficulty curve that rewards experimentation and careful planning. Players navigate an array of arenas, each presenting a signature layout and a unique puzzle mechanism. Control is responsive across standard Windows input devices, with an optional adjustable camera that keeps the action within a comfortable field of view. Completing a set of levels unlocks new environments, bonus challenges, and streamlined run modes designed for repeat play and mastery.
Ragdoll Masters
Ragdoll Masters, released for Windows in 2007, presents a competitive physics-driven fighting experience built around highly articulated ragdoll avatars. Players enter a circuit of arenas where combat is resolved through grapples, throws, and strategic positioning rather than traditional button mashing alone. The core appeal lies in the way bodies react to impact: limbs swing, torsos lurch, and momentum carries fighters across the stage. The game emphasizes timing and control over raw speed, inviting precise study of each ragdoll’s motion.
Each fighter is a fully simulated ragdoll, with joints and constraints that let limbs bend and snap in responsive ways. Controls are keyboard-based with optional gamepad support, offering a straightforward set of actions: move, punch, kick, grab, and throw, along with defensive dodges and escape attempts. A grapple system allows close-quarters grappling, while collisions generate splashes of motion that can unbalance an opponent. Health and stamina meters regulate aggression, making patient play and well-timed reversals essential to victory.
Ragdoll Masters ships with a single-player tournament ladder, challenging AI opponents across progressively tougher arenas, and a versatile local multiplayer mode for head-to-head or team battles. In addition to standard bouts, players can enter practice arenas to refine timing and combos, then test new setups on wildcard scenarios where environmental factors alter fights. The arenas vary—from neon-lit cages to ruined stadiums—each offering subtle hazards and crowd reactions that accentuate the impact of every collision without obscuring combat clarity.
Visually, the game adopts a stylized 3D presentation with a bright, cartoon-like aesthetic. Low-polygon character models are rendered with bold outlines and saturated textures, which keeps motion readable even at the high speeds generated by ragdoll physics. Lighting emphasizes arenas and crowd silhouettes, while particle effects accentuate shattering hits and thrown projectiles. The result is a polished look that prioritizes legibility of action over realism, ensuring players can track limbs and joints during rapid exchanges.
Audio design reinforces the momentum of every exchange, featuring hearty punch thuds, whooshes for limb movements, and crowd cheers that swell with proximity to action. The soundtrack blends techno and punchy industrial cues to match the arcade tempo, with in-game taunts and vocal samples adding personality to each fighter. The overall experience rewards timing, spatial awareness, and rhythm, delivering chaotic, humorous battles that remain surprisingly strategy-focused. Ragdoll Masters aims to be accessible for newcomers while offering depth for tactical players.
Rubber Ninjas
Rubber Ninjas, released for Windows in 2009, presents a compact action-puzzle platforming experience in which a quartet of agile ninjas uses their extraordinary elasticity to infiltrate a sprawling city of synthetic danger. Each level unfolds as a sequence of acrobatic moves, obstacle courses, and physics-based challenges that reward precision and experimentation. The game's premise centers on stealth combined with kinetic traversal: stretch, rebound, and vault between defining landmarks as foes wander the streets, factories, and neon skylines. A compact set of trials ensures quick, repeatable play sessions.
Control emphasizes a simple two-button scheme and precise timing: hold to stretch a limb, release to snap toward a new anchor, and dash to break momentum. The rubber body absorbs shocks and can be compressed to squeeze through narrow gaps. Puzzles hinge on chaining stretches to activate switches, create temporary bridges, or pull distant levers. Enemies react to limp and bounce; defeated adversaries reset with a satisfying, rubbery plop. A reusable grappling line expands reach across open rooms and rooftops.
Visually, Rubber Ninjas adopts a bold, cartoon-inspired aesthetic that stands out against grimy urban textures. Characters are slick, rubbery silhouettes with subtle shading that suggests volume when stretched. Level art uses layered backdrops, parallax clouds, and saturated neon palettes to convey motion and rhythm. Environments range from rain-slick alleys and factory floors to suspended motor-boat courtyards and compressed, dreamlike corridors that bend physics rather than gravity alone. The overall look favors clarity, making every stretch readable at a glance.
Audio complements the visuals with a kinetic soundtrack built from vintage synths, punchy percussion, and rhythmic basslines that rise and fall with the action. Sound effects emphasize the elastic nature of movement: twangs when releasing a stretch, thuds on landing, and squeaks when pivoting through tight corners. The score shifts tempo to match pace, from stealthy pauses to high-velocity chases, ensuring the auditory experience mirrors the flow of play. Ambient city ambience and distant sirens round out the soundscape.
Player progression centers on a tight loop of exploration, mastery, and reward. Levels reward experimentation with hidden paths and rubber-knot shortcuts, while a scoreboard tracks time and efficiency for each stage. A forgiving checkpoint system keeps momentum intact, and optional time-limited challenges test reflexes without breaking immersion. Difficulty scales through fewer lives, tighter platforms, and more demanding puzzles, inviting careful planning and bold execution. Rubber Ninjas delivers a brisk, satisfying tempo that rewards creativity within a concise, well-structured campaign.
Super Stealball
Super Stealball is a Windows title released in 2006 by Neon Byte Interactive. It presents an arcade-style arena sport set in a neon-drenched cityscape where two teams battle for possession of a glowing energy ball. The object is simple in concept: pick up the ball, outmaneuver the opposing players, and deliver the ball into the goal zone to score. Rounds unfold in a circuit of arenas, each designed with a unique layout, occasional environmental hazards, and a lighting scheme that accentuates the fast-paced action. The game supports keyboard or gamepad input and targets a broad range of PC configurations for smooth, local play.
Gameplay emphasizes rhythm and positioning. Players control a single avatar per team, using left analog or WASD to move and a layout of buttons for interaction. The core mechanic centers on gripping and stealing the ball from opponents within reach, using a dedicated steal button that initiates a timing-based tug to win control. Once armed with the ball, players can sprint toward the opponent's scoring zone, pass to teammates, or execute a powered shot that increases knockback and distance. Scoring rewards are straightforward: deposit the ball in the goal area before time runs out. AI teammates and opponents adapt through several skill levels, bringing a mix of aggressive and strategic styles.
Visuals blend 3D character models with a stylized, neon-forward aesthetic. Characters are rendered with crisp silhouettes and glossy surfaces, while arenas feature reactive lighting, scanline-like overlays, and subtle parallax effects to convey depth. The interface presents a compact HUD with a timer, score, and ball possession indicators. Particle effects accompany ball steals and successful goals, and the ball itself emits a pulsing glow when in motion. The overall presentation emphasizes clarity and speed, ensuring that players can read the action at a glance while staying immersed in the competitive rhythm.
Sound design complements the brisk tempo with a synth-driven score that rises and falls with the action. Each contact produces a crisp thwack, and footsteps, crowd murmurs, and staccato cheers create a convincing sports atmosphere. The audio balance keeps music under subtle, non-distracting levels to preserve clarity during critical moments. The game rewards experimentation as players learn to chain steals, passes, and shots into short combos, with AI gradually raising the challenge. Super Stealball offers a straightforward but nuanced arena experience that remains engaging through repeated play, encouraging mastery of timing, positioning, and team coordination.
